For example, if you reference the AP® Student Score Distributions released by the College Board, the mean AP® English Language score was 2.79 in 2014, 2.79 in 2015, 2.82 in 2016, 2.77 in 2017, 2.83 in 2018, 2.78 in 2019 and 2.96 in 2020. Thus, if you took the raw average of these seven years, the average AP® English Language score is 2.82 ...

Passing scores for Advanced Placement exams are scores of 3, 4, or 5. Furthermore, the College Board describes a 3 as "qualified", a 4 as "well qualified" and a 5 as "extremely well qualified.". Complete your reading: Often times students think they can just memorize several hundred psychology terms and be okay on the test. The problem is that if you do not complete your reading, you will struggle to apply the terms on the test. Your textbook is one of the best ways to make the connection between terms. 5.
